JPEG is a commonly used method of lossy compression for digital images, particularly for those images produced by digital photography. The degree of compression can be adjusted, allowing a selectable tradeoff between storage size and image quality. The representation of the colors in the image is converted from RGB to Y′CBCR, consisting of … Meer weergeven nyc fox tv stationWeb24 sep. 2024 · All JPEG Images Are High Resolution, Print-Quality Photos: False. Print quality is determined by the pixel dimensions of the image. An image must have at least 480 x 720 pixels for an average quality print of a 4" x 6" photo. It must have 960 x 1440 pixels or even more for a medium- to high-quality print.
